For Aurora bathrooms, porcelain floor tiles offer exceptional durability and water resistance, making them ideal for high-traffic areas. Consider tiles with a PEI rating of 3 or 4 for residential floors, indicating good resistance to wear and abrasion. Slip-resistance ratings, such as a DCOF of 0.42 or higher, are also crucial for safety, especially in wet environments. Matte or textured finishes can further enhance traction. The grout selection is equally important; epoxy grout provides superior stain and moisture resistance compared to cementitious grout, ensuring a longer-lasting, cleaner finish in your bathroom.
When selecting a bathroom wall cabinet, prioritize moisture-resistant materials like engineered wood with a sealed finish or solid wood treated for humid environments. Consider the depth and width to ensure adequate storage without obstructing movement. Adjustable shelves offer flexibility for various items. For installation, ensure it's securely mounted to wall studs or appropriate anchors for the cabinet's weight, especially in a Colorado home where temperature fluctuations can affect materials. Hardware, such as hinges and drawer slides, should be of high quality for smooth operation and longevity.

For bathrooms, consider towel hooks made from corrosion-resistant materials like solid brass, stainless steel, or coated aluminum to prevent rust and staining. Double hooks offer more hanging space. For secure installation, ensure they are mounted directly into wall studs or using heavy-duty drywall anchors designed for significant weight, as wet towels can be quite heavy. The style should complement your overall bathroom decor, whether it's a modern brushed nickel finish or a more traditional oil-rubbed bronze. Proper placement is also key to functionality.
When selecting bathroom sink faucets, look for those constructed from solid brass or stainless steel for maximum durability and resistance to corrosion, crucial for the varying water quality in the Aurora area. Ceramic disc valves are a hallmark of high-quality faucets, offering a drip-free seal and extended lifespan compared to older compression or ball-type mechanisms. Consider the flow rate (GPM) to ensure water efficiency without sacrificing performance. Finishes like brushed nickel or chrome are popular for their resistance to water spots and ease of cleaning. Ensure compatibility with your sink's mounting holes.

For shower enclosures, consider tiles that offer excellent water resistance and slip resistance. Porcelain and ceramic tiles are excellent choices, with porcelain generally being denser and less porous. For shower floors, a slip-resistant finish with a DCOF rating of 0.42 or higher is highly recommended for safety. Smaller tiles, like mosaics, can offer more grout lines, which can enhance traction on the floor. Ensure the grout used is epoxy or a high-performance, stain-resistant cementitious grout.
